Eto`o gunning for award
PA Sport
Barcelona striker Samuel Eto`o has admitted he wants to "shoot every time I have the ball" against Villarreal on Sunday as he targets the Pichichi top goalscorer award.
Eto`o has been inspirational up front for the Blaugrana this season and his header to secure a 1-1 draw at Levante last week sealed Barca`s first league title for six years.
It also took his season`s tally to 24 as he turns his attentions to personal awards.
Barca captain Carles Puyol will lift the Primera Liga trophy before the match this weekend and Eto`o`s team-mates have also vowed to help the Cameroon international - who has even been practising free-kicks in training - achieve his goal.
"I want to shoot every time I have the ball," said Eto`o, who leads Real Betis` Ricardo Oliveira by three goals in the Pichichi race.
The striker is only one goal behind Arsenal forward Thierry Henry in the European Golden Boot and with two games left, is also confident of taking that award with the English Premiership season having already finished.
"If I can reach that mark on Sunday in front of our fans, then even better, and if I can score three instead of two then that would be great too," said the player reportedly being targeted by Chelsea.
"There are two games left and I need to go all out. Anyway, I know that everyone will be watching to see if I score and reach my targets.
"I know the most important thing is to win the game," he insisted. "We have to continue playing as we have been and we must not stop winning or adding points.
"We still have six points to win before the end of the season and we have to keep going and win all of them," he told the club`s website fcbarcelona.com.
Goalkeeper Victor Valdes is also in line for an award - the goalkeeper`s Zamora Trophy, awarded to the keeper with most clean sheets - and the team will also look to help the young custodian add to his haul of silverware this campaign.
"For us they will be like collective victories," said Mexican defender-cum-midfielder Rafael Marquez. "We will look for Eto`o with every chance that we create."
Captain Puyol, meanwhile, said: "It (the Pichichi) is important for the whole team and would be even better if he won the Golden Boot."
"The stadium will be full and it will be a huge party and we need to compete and continue winning. At Barca we are duty bound to always go out and play well and fight to win. Our honour is at stake."
